Senior Java/Murex Developer

at  TD Bank

Toronto, ON, Canada -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ate21 Jan, 2025Not Specified21 Oct, 20245 year(s) or aboveComputer Science,Spring Boot,Spring Integration,Scripting,Maven,Git,Unix,Version Control,Jenkins,Nexus,Angularjs,Jira,It,Confluence,Core JavaN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

JOB REQUIREMENTS :

What can you bring to TD? Share your credentials, but your relevant experience and knowledge can be just as likely to get our attention. It helps if you have:

EDUCATION/ACCREDITATIONS:

Minimum bachelor/college degree in computer science, computer/electrical engineering or similar

SKILLS AND QUALIFICATIONS

  • 8+ years of Extensive experience in Core Java, Spring Integration, Spring boot, etc.
  • Experience leading small or mid size projects
  • 5+ years of Extensive experience in Unix shell scripting
  • 5+ years JavaScript and node.js experience.
  • 3+years in AngularJS
  • Knowledge in React an asset.
  • Extensive experience with JIRA, Confluence, Nexus, Jenkins, Maven
  • Good understanding of version control and source code management using Git.
  • Murex experience is an asset

WHO WE ARE

TD Securities offers a wide range of capital markets products and services to corporate, government, and institutional clients who choose us for our innovation, execution, and experience. With more than 6,500 professionals operating out of 40 cities across the globe, we help clients meet their needs today and prepare for tomorrow. Our services include underwriting and distributing new issues, providing trusted advice and industry-leading insight, extending access to global markets, and delivering integrated transaction banking solutions. In 2023, we acquired Cowen Inc., offering our clients access to a premier U.S. equities business and highly-diverse equity research franchise, while growing our strong, diversified investment bank. We are growth-oriented, people-focused, and community-minded. As a team, we work to deliver value for our clients every day.

Responsibilities:

ABOUT THIS ROLE

We are looking for a Senior Java/Murex Developer who is proficient in Java/Spring Integration/Spring Boot/Unix/React and is passionate about building efficient, high performing software in strategic for TD Securities business areas such as Foreign Exchange and Commodities trading. The successful candidate will be responsible for the design and technical implementation of interfaces from and to Murex engine, creating innovative solutions to simplify data flows, make improvements in performance in multiple key areas.
The successful candidate will be responsible for designing an efficient development processes, finding gaps in integration and deployment procedures and oversee and review the application implementation.

RESPONSIBILITIES

  • Design and develop efficient upstream and downstream interfaces to and from Murex system.
  • Write efficient code that is maintainable and extensible.
  • Build reusable code and libraries for future use.
  • Optimize an existing and create new interfaces for maximize speed and scalability.
  • Monitor and solve performance issues.
  • Collaborate with business users and the development team in an Agile environment.
  • Oversee and manage multiple strategic initiatives in a group.


REQUIREMENT SUMMARY

Min:5.0Max:8.0 year(s)

Information Technology/IT

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Computer science computer/electrical engineering or similar

Proficient

1

Toronto, ON, Canada